Different Types Of Rehabilitation in Camp Verde, AZ.

As you can probably envision, not every substance abuse treatment facility in Camp Verde is the same. In fact, each of the rehabs you come across will have its own unique idea about what should constitute quality treatment.

In a similar way, the treatments used at a facility will be dependent upon the particular philosophy the center is founded upon. These categories, however, can be combined in various ways. For example, you might come across religious-based drug and alcohol rehabilitation programs that also use evidence-based therapies.

In most cases, you may find that every addiction treatment facility emphasizes a single approach. This is how most of these facilities are classified. With that being said, the most common types of alcohol and drug rehab programs include:

1. Evidence-Based Facilities

Evidence-based or Proof-based addiction treatment facilities most always construct their program on the science and research of substance abuse recovery. As such, they will offer care that is mostly focused on the mental and emotional as well as adjunctive protocols that are research and scientifically based from proven results and case studies.

At these places, the treatment protocols applied tend to change on a regular basis depending on the results coming out from the latest results in the research and scientific work.

2. Spirtually-Based Rehabs

Spiritually-based addiction treatment centers, on the other hand, put their attention on the religious and spiritual aspects of recovery. As a result, most of them lean on the 12-step programs in combination with religious ritual - such as prayers and meditation.

The underlying belief in a majority of these centers is that sobriety comes from the Lord. In the U.S. - a mostly Christian region - most faith-based programs are Christian. However, there are other addiction treatment centers that focus on offering treatment to addicts from other faiths.

For the most case, you will find that these recovery facilities are paid for by religious group - with the recovery programs run by the Salvation Army providing an excellent example. That being said, most religious-based rehabs also promote philosophies based on abstinence.

3. Twelve Step Based Facilities

Most of these facilities base their treatment therapies and offerings on the twelve step philosophies as well as on the information provided by AA and its various branches.

To this end, most of these programs require that you engage in meetings, group work, and finding a sponsor. During this time, you will regularly work on the steps that will enable you to handle your addiction from the twelve-step point of view.

Some of the centers in Camp Verde that are based on the 12-steps may also offer other recovery protocols - such as individual therapy.

4. Pharmacotherapy-Based Rehabs

Medicine-based centers view substance use and addiction issues as conditions that ought to be handled medically - in much the same way you would handle other conditions like high blood pressure.

To this end, they will often prescribe the long term use of such medications as Suboxone to manage an addiction.

These kinds of alcohol and drug rehab programs are, however, sometimes classified as harm reducing because they can pass on your addiction from one drug to a different drug. As an example, the Suboxone may replace opoids.

On the other hand, there are medicines that a proven track record of deterring active alcohol abuse. For example, Antabuse makes an alcohol abuser ill when they consume alcohol. Because of this, this type of treatment is effective at handling addiction and reducing harm.

5. Other Programs

Some addiction treatment facilities do not fit into any of the categories we have discussed above. These facilities offer therapies that are not proven and may be experimental.

Instead, these facilities state that they have worked out unique ways of dealing with addiction and substance use disorders. However, they are open to doubt because they might not have proof of success or be able to provide evidence about their theories.

6. Harm-Reduction Based Rehabs

These are addiction treatment programs that theorize that individuals suffering from addiction and a variety of substance use disorders are not completely capable of abstinence or that they do not want to stop using drugs and alcohol entirely.

These alcohol and drug rehab facilities, instead, go with the belief that addicted individuals can use less of the substance in question. Based on this belief, they claim that it's okay to enjoy a glass or so of wine or beer during lunch and will teach the patients how to do this with success. In the process, you will learn how to keep a lid on your addiction while still making allowances for some substance use.

Most harm-reduction drug and alcohol rehabilitation programs are found apart from the reaches of common addiction treatment programs. A good example is a needle exchange plan.

The intention behind these plans is that not every addict is prepared for or desires help. Therefore, they are aimed at trying to stop the spread of life-threatening diseases such as hepatitis and HIV by providing IV drug users with clean needles free of charge. In doing so, these programs reduce the risk of disease transmittal which arises from drug abuse, although addicts continue to use as they did prior to the intervention.
